USB转串口芯片采用CP2102:
背面图:
主芯片图:
可安装在万能板上:
可接液晶屏(2.8寸 320x240):
LPC1700系列ARM是基于第二代ARM Cortex-M3内核的微控制器,是为嵌入式系统应用而设计的高性能、低功耗的32位微处理器,适用于仪器仪表、工业通讯、电机控制、灯光控制、报警系统等领域。其操作频率高达120MHz,采用3级流水线和哈佛结构,带独立的本地指令和数据总线以及用于外设的低性能的第三条总线,使得代码执行速度高达1.25MIPS/MHz,并包含1个支持随机跳转的内部预取指单元。 LPC1700系列ARM增加了一个专用的Flash存储器加速模块,使得在Flash中运行代码能够达到较理想的性能。
LPC1756开发板是一块小巧的电路板,开发板两边为2.54mm间距双排针孔,它们的间距也是2.54mm的整数倍,因而可以安装于万用板上方便调试额外的功能,没有使用到的IO全部引出到两边的双排针孔上并且按照功能来划分(Motor、TFT-LCD、SPI)。
LPC1756开发板提供了USB-Host、USB-Device、CAN、RS485等通信接口满足了与外部设备沟通的需求,并且提供了IIC EEPROM及SD卡插座方便做各种方式的存储应用。
处理器主要参数
Cortex-M3处理器最高运行频率为100MHz
256kB Flash
32kB SRAM
ISP及IAP编程
硬件配置
板上器件由机器焊接
10针2.0mm间距JTAG接口
USB2.0从设备接口
USB2.0主设备接口
USB转UART接口(CP2102,可通过Flash Magic下载程序)
两路CAN2.0接口
SD存储卡接口
TFT LCD接口
一个按键
AD可调电阻
24C04串行EEPROM
接外部中断的按键
配套软件 -- 更详细内容请查看网页所提供下载的PDF文档
USB部分
USB主控器读写U盘程序 - 提供源代码。
USB主控器USB键盘程序 - 提供源码。
USB大容量存储程序 - 提供RAM盘操作方式。
USB HID设备程序 - 这个做成控制类型的设备好点。
USB Bootloader程序 - U盘方式更新应用程序,最方便的方式了。
CAN部分
带操作系统的CAN程序 - LPC1768带两路CAN不用另外接多块板就可以测试CAN的通信了。
FAT部分
FatFs - Windows兼容FAT12/16/32的文件系统
EFSL - 一个占用较小空间的文件系统。
SD存储部分
带文件系统的SD卡程序 - 支持SD卡、SDHC卡最大支持32 GBytes,支持FAT12、FAT16及FAT32文件格式。
其它小的测试程序
NXP提供的方便用户更快掌握LPC17xx内部及外设资源的程序,大家不懂怎么配寄存器的时候在这里一定会找到满意的方法,程序包含有GPIO、EXTINT、UART、PWM、ADC、DAC、Timer、SPI、IIC......
基本配置:
LPC1756开发板 1块
MiniUSB线 1条
资料光盘 1张(含使用手册、程序代码及开发环境等)
可选配件:
·EASYJTAG: 120元
·5V 开关电源,1A电流:15元
支持开发工具:
·Wiggler
·OpenOCD
·ULINK
·ULINK2
·JLINK
盈钰工作室:
E-mail:senxin79@126.com
联系QQ:690971654
电话:020-61392789
手机:15360803087
淘宝店: